Toyota Hybrid Cars in India 2026
| Toyota Hybrid Car | Starting Price (Ex-Showroom) | Fuel Efficiency | Vehicle Type |
| Toyota Urban Cruiser Hyryder Hybrid | ₹19 lakh (Approx.) | Up to 27.97 km/l | Mid-size SUV |
| Toyota Innova Hycross Hybrid | ₹26 lakh (Approx.) | Up to 23.24 km/l | Premium MPV |
| Toyota Camry Hybrid | ₹48 lakh (Approx.) | Around 25 km/l | Luxury Sedan |
| Toyota Vellfire Hybrid | ₹1.22 crore (Approx.) | Around 19 km/l | Luxury MPV |

1. Toyota Urban Cruiser Hyryder Hybrid
| Specification | Details |
| Engine | 1.5L Petrol + Electric Motor |
| Power | 115.56 PS (Combined) |
| Transmission | e-CVT |
| Mileage | Up to 27.97 km/l |
| Seating Capacity | 5 |
| Boot Space | 373 Litres |

2. Toyota Innova Hycross Hybrid
| Specification | Details |
| Engine | 2.0L Petrol Hybrid |
| Combined Power | 186 PS |
| Transmission | e-CVT |
| Mileage | Up to 23.24 km/l |
| Seating | 7 or 8 |
| Drivetrain | Front-Wheel Drive |

3. Toyota Camry Hybrid
| Specification | Details |
| Engine | 2.5L Petrol Hybrid |
| Combined Power | 230 PS (Approx.) |
| Transmission | e-CVT |
| Mileage | Around 25 km/l |
| Seating | 5 |

4. Toyota Vellfire Hybrid
| Specification | Details |
| Engine | 2.5L Strong Hybrid |
| Power | Around 250 PS (Combined) |
| Mileage | Around 19 km/l |
| Seating | 7 |
